原文:java 中list進行動態remove處理

java中遍歷list遇到需要動態刪除arraylist中的一些元素的情況 錯誤的方式 這樣會拋出異常 這個異常是因為刪除元素之后未改變相應角標,遍歷到最后一個的時候就會找不到拋出這個異常 正確做法刪除下標以及定位到遍歷位置 或者使用Java的Iterator接口來實現遍歷 ...

2017-11-12 22:48 0 2539 推薦指數:

查看詳情

Java行動態腳本

這里主要總結Java中集成Groovy的應用。 Groovy可以與Java完美集成來擴展我們的應用,比如替代Java+jexl實現算式表達式計算或其它功能。在Ofbiz也集成了Groovy來執行一些查詢功能,並且是開始更多的使用Groovy而不是原有的bsh。這里僅僅初步總結我們在Java項目 ...

Mon Apr 08 21:46:00 CST 2013 1 9935
Java如何操作對象(bean)進行動態排序?

原文出自:https://blog.csdn.net/seesun2012 簡介如題:Java如何操作對象(bean)進行動態排序?Java實體類(bean)動態排序? 原理:利用反射根據指定的屬性值來排序; 技巧:利用Collections組件的ComparatorUtils類可以實現 ...

Sat Jun 23 02:16:00 CST 2018 0 978
JAVAListremove(Object obj)方法

Removes the first occurrence of the specified element from this list, if it is present (optional operation). If this list does not contain ...

Sun Jul 08 06:35:00 CST 2018 0 2229
Listremove()方法

集合刪除元素有兩個重載方法: remove(int index) Object //刪除指定位置上的元素,其后面的元素整體向左移動一個下標。這個集合被原地修改(String類型字符串刪除指定位置的元素后需要新建一個字符串去接收,她不會被原地修改) remove(Object ...

Wed Dec 29 19:25:00 CST 2021 0 1020
[Java基礎] JavaList.remove報錯UnsupportedOperationException

JavaList.remove(removeRange,clear類似) 報出 UnsupportedOperationException 的錯誤。原來該List是一個AbstractList,不支持增刪改操作。 一般情況下我們會使用 LinkedList 和 ArrayList ,什么情況 ...

Fri Nov 04 18:28:00 CST 2016 0 3183
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M